 do men need their own pregnancy guides?
The tests prove positive and you're about to become a parent. You go to the bookshop to look for a guide, but what if you're a man?
Most pregnancy guides are, understandably, written with prospective mothers in mind. But a new book sets out to answer questions that may lurk in men's minds as the day of birth looms. Stephen Giles argues the case for his book, From Lad To Dad.
